from __future__ import unicode_literals
from weboob.capabilities.base import find_object
from weboob.tools.backend import Module, BackendConfig
from weboob.capabilities.bill import CapDocument, Document, DocumentTypes, SubscriptionNotFound, DocumentNotFound, Subscription
from weboob.tools.value import ValueBackendPassword
from .browser import AmeliBrowser
__all__ = ['AmeliModule']
class AmeliModule(Module, CapDocument):
NAME = 'ameli'
DESCRIPTION = "le site de l'Assurance Maladie en ligne"
MAINTAINER = 'Florian Duguet'
EMAIL = 'florian.duguet@budget-insight.com'
LICENSE = 'LGPLv3+'
CONFIG = BackendConfig(
ValueBackendPassword('login', label='Mon numero de sécurité sociale', regexp=r'\d{13}', masked=False),
ValueBackendPassword('password', label='Mon code personnel', regexp=r'\S{8,50}', masked=True),
)
accepted_document_types = (DocumentTypes.BILL,)
def create_default_browser(self):
return self.create_browser(self.config['login'].get(), self.config['password'].get())
def iter_subscription(self):
return self.browser.iter_subscription()
def get_subscription(self, _id):
return find_object(self.iter_subscription(), id=_id, error=SubscriptionNotFound)
def iter_documents(self, subscription):
if not isinstance(subscription, Subscription):
subscription = self.get_subscription(subscription)
return self.browser.iter_documents(subscription)
def get_document(self, _id):
subid = _id.rsplit('_', 1)[0]
subscription = self.get_subscription(subid)
return find_object(self.iter_documents(subscription), id=_id, error=DocumentNotFound)
def download_document(self, document):
if not isinstance(document, Document):
document = self.get_document(document)
return self.browser.open(document.url).content
